Consultor Eletrônico



Kbase P126977: Error 37000 when running a joint query containing a 'matches' or 'begin' condition against MS SQL Se
Autor   Progress Software Corporation - Progress
Acesso   Público
Publicação   19/11/2007
Status: Unverified

FACT(s) (Environment):

OpenEdge 10.1x
MS SQL DataServer

SYMPTOM(s):

Error 37000 when running an joint query

37000: [Microsoft][ODBC SQL Server Driver][SQL Server]Incorrect syntax near the keyword 'ORDER'.

37000: [Microsoft][ODBC SQL Server Driver][SQL Server]Statement(s) could not be prepared.

The query contains a 'matches' condition.

The error also occurs when the query contains a 'begin' condition.

CAUSE:

Bug# OE00159429

CAUSE:

The SQL query sent to the MS SQL Server database is missing right bracket.

FIX:

Upgrade to OpenEdge 10.1B03